Statement from Kenosha County Executive Samantha Kerkman

Kenosha County Executive Samantha Kerkman today released the following statement upon her signing of an amendment to 2011 Resolution 63, allowing for the lawful carrying of concealed weapons in some county facilities and properties:

“The measure approved by the County Board earlier this month will help to ensure that the rights of law-abiding citizens are not unduly restricted, and I am confident it will be implemented effectively in our county facilities. 

“I am a longtime supporter of responsible gun ownership and voted in favor of concealed carry numerous times during my years in the state Legislature, as I believe in the right of honorable people to bear arms as allowed by state law.

“I thank the County Board for the work that it put into debating this measure and listening to a wide variety of views from the public.

“Going forward, there will be a transition period as the county administration works through implementation of the new policy, particularly as it relates to our employee handbook. Related updates will come before the County Board in the near future.”
